In the Name of the FatherPRESIDENT

Shrouded in mystery, the up-and-coming metalcore band PRESIDENT delivers a debut whose crushing guitar riffs and thunderous drums command overwhelming presence.
Though all members wear masks and keep their identities hidden, the record achieves a striking balance between energetic, dynamic song structures and profound lyrics that tackle themes like existential anxiety and the inevitability of death.
Released in May 2025, the track’s top-tier musicianship and polished production have already drawn intense attention both inside and outside the industry.
With a slot at Download Festival scheduled for June 2025, anyone drawn to weighty metalcore sounds should definitely check them out.
Dance! (Feat. Will Ramos)Attack Attack!

Hailing from Ohio, Attack Attack! established the electrocore genre in the late 2000s and has drawn attention with their distinctive performance style.
After roughly seven years since their 2013 breakup, the band has relaunched and will release a lead single from their album Attack Attack! II in May 2025.
Featuring Will Ramos, frontman of deathcore band Lorna Shore, the track ambitiously weaves modern EDM and dance-pop elements into an overwhelming breakdown.
Among the album’s 11 tracks, this song can truly be seen as emblematic of their comeback.
Aggressive yet catchy, their sound is sure to resonate with all fans of extreme music.

Hand That FeedsHalsey & Amy Lee

A bold new work blending intense post-hardcore elements with an alternative pop sensibility has been released.
American singer-songwriter Halsey has realized a collaboration with Evanescence’s vocalist Amy Lee.
Drawing on her own experiences, Halsey powerfully portrays a narrative of emotional abuse and gaslighting transformed into empowerment.
Created as the theme song for the film “Ballerina: The World of John Wick,” the track also saw the pair’s first joint performance at Halsey’s concert at the Hollywood Bowl in Los Angeles.
Built on mutual respect and admiration, the piece seamlessly fuses their distinct personalities, culminating in a compelling song where dark rock sounds meet alternative melodies.
Let You FadeLinkin Park

What stands out is a grand soundscape that begins with a quiet piano melody and unfolds into powerful guitars—one of the newly included tracks on the deluxe edition of American rock band Linkin Park’s eighth album, “From Zero,” released in May 2025.
The call-and-response vocals between new singer Emily Armstrong and Mike Shinoda resonate deeply, and the lyrics, centered on themes of memory and loss, evoke profound emotion.
It’s recommended not only for longtime Linkin Park fans but also for rock listeners interested in bold new directions.
This ambitious work lets you savor the band’s renewed drive and their enduring expressive power in their new lineup.
OblivionLorna Shore

Lorna Shore, a band emblematic of the American deathcore scene, have released an epic track running over eight minutes.
It launches from a quiet synthesizer intro into a rapid tempo shift, with Will Ramos’s harrowing growls and screams overwhelming the listener.
While reining in the symphonic elements and returning to the essence of deathcore, the track explodes mid-song with Ramos’s pig-squeal technique during the breakdown.
In the final section, a power-metal-style guitar solo unfolds, hinting at new territory.
Serving as the opening track of the album “I Feel The Everblack Festering Within Me,” slated for release in September 2025, it stands as a shocker on par with “To the Hellfire” from the 2021 EP “…And I Return to Nothingness.” A must-listen for extreme metal fans.
SacredParkway Drive

As a leading force in Australian metalcore, Parkway Drive has continued to evolve for over two decades.
Following their album Darker Still, they’ve created new music in May 2025, about three years later.
This work masterfully blends a heavy metalcore sound with orchestral elements, delivering melodious yet devastating energy.
With three ARIA Music Awards already to their name, they once again captivate listeners with overwhelming expressiveness.
Their “Summer of Loud” tour kicks off in June 2025, where they’re set to share the stage with standout artists like Beartooth and I Prevail.
The monumental sound, infused with melodic metal and progressive elements, is sure to resonate with listeners seeking weighty, powerful music.
SandmanResolve

Born from the terrifying experience of sleep paralysis, this track feels like an intense nightmare painted by the French metalcore band Resolve.
The story that Anthony Diliberto began demoing the very next day after that night’s experience conveys just how fiercely charged this piece is.
From a dark, eerie intro to a chorus marked by hopeful melodies, the song’s structure seems to embody a release from sleep paralysis itself.
Featured on the album “Human (Extended Cut),” the track delves even deeper into Resolve’s musical identity.
Its fusion of heavy riffs and catchy choruses makes it a must-listen not only for metalcore fans, but for anyone drawn to powerful, emotive music.
